Kiven

Knowledge Has No Limit And Stick To It All The Time !
  博客园  :: 首页  :: 新随笔  :: 联系 :: 订阅 订阅  :: 管理

2012年3月9日

摘要: 在分割字符串的时候我们常常会用到Split,下面我们就来学习一下分割字符串的技巧和方法。1、使用String.Split单字符分割String.Split方法命名空间:System 程序集:mscorlib(在 mscorlib.dll 中)返回的字符串数组包含此实例中的子字符串(由指定字符串或 Unicode 字符数组的元素分隔)。Split(Char[]) 返回的字符串数组包含此实例中的子字符串(由指定 Unicode 字符数组的元素分隔)。Split(Char[], Int32) 返回的字符串数组包含此实例中的子字符串(由指定 Unicode 字符数组的元素分隔)。参数指定返回的子字符串 阅读全文

posted @ 2012-03-09 22:44 KivenRo 阅读(3010) 评论(1) 推荐(0) 编辑

摘要: protected void Page_Load(object sender, EventArgs e) { //将数据(html)导入到Excel中 Response.Charset = "gb2312"; Response.ContentEncoding = System.Text.Encoding.GetEncoding("gb2312"); string filename = "导出Excel的表名"; //解决乱码问题 filename = HttpUtility.UrlEncode(filename, System.Tex 阅读全文

posted @ 2012-03-09 13:31 KivenRo 阅读(4308) 评论(0) 推荐(0) 编辑

2012年3月7日

摘要: 使用Microsoft.Office.Interop.Excel.dll生成Excel文件:public class CreateExcel { private static Microsoft.Office.Interop.Excel.Application app = null; private static Microsoft.Office.Interop.Excel.Workbook workbook = null; private static Microsoft.Office.Interop.Excel.Worksheet works... 阅读全文

posted @ 2012-03-07 22:49 KivenRo 阅读(1392) 评论(0) 推荐(0) 编辑

2011年11月17日

摘要: MSDN (中文版)网址:http://msdn.microsoft.com/zh-cn/default.aspxMSDN (英文版)网址:http://msdn.microsoft.com/en-us/default.aspxMicrosoft 网址:http://www.microsoft.com/en-us/default.aspxInfoQ 网址:http://www.infoq.com/cnCSDN论坛 网址:http://www.csdn.net/Discuz!社区论坛 网址:http://x.discuz.net/51Aspx.net源码专业站 网址:http://www.51a 阅读全文

posted @ 2011-11-17 12:30 KivenRo 阅读(521) 评论(0) 推荐(0) 编辑

2011年11月16日

摘要: (1)整合简单,无关联的数据库访问: 如果你有几个简单的数据库查询语句,你可以把它们整合到一个查询中(即使它们之间没有关系) (2)删除重复记录: 最高效的删除重复记录方法 ( 因为使用了ROWID)例子: DELETE FROM EMP E WHERE E.ROWID > (SELECT MIN(X.ROWID) FROM EMP X WHERE X.EMP_NO = E.EMP_NO); (3)用TRUNCATE替代DELETE: 当删除表中的记录时,在通常情况下, 回滚段(rollback segments ) 用来存放可以被恢复的信息. 如果你没有COMMIT事务,ORACLE会 阅读全文

posted @ 2011-11-16 16:53 KivenRo 阅读(439) 评论(0) 推荐(0) 编辑

摘要: 人们在使用SQL时往往会陷入一个误区,即太关注于所得的结果是否正确,而忽略了不同的实现方法之间可能存在的性能差异,这种性能差异在大型的或是复杂的数据库环境中(如联机事务处理OLTP或决策支持系统DSS)中表现得尤为明显。笔者在工作实践中发现,不良的SQL往往来自于不恰当的索引设计、不充份的连接条件和不可优化的where子句。在对它们进行适当的优化后,其运行速度有了明显地提高!下面将从这三个方面分别进行总结:为了更直观地说明问题,所有实例中的SQL运行时间均经过测试,不超过1秒的均表示为(< 1秒)。---- 测试环境: 主机:HP LH II---- 主频:330MHZ---- 内存:1 阅读全文

posted @ 2011-11-16 16:27 KivenRo 阅读(525) 评论(1) 推荐(0) 编辑

2011年11月10日

摘要: Telerik专注于微软.Net平台的表示层与内容管理控件。Telerik Controls 2010 Q2控件组包括如下组件:Telerik RadControls for ASP.NET AJAXRadControls for ASP.NET是一套强大的用户界面控件套装,它可以帮助您创建拥有桌面应用程序华丽外表和高速性能的Web应用程序。18种可靠的 UI及数据控件全面提供AJAX性能,使用户可以得到高级的体验。但RadControls for ASP.NET不仅仅只支持AJAX,尽管其包含的控件以一流的性能帮助开发者执行AJAX。RadControls for ASP.NET同样还可以跨 阅读全文

posted @ 2011-11-10 18:18 KivenRo 阅读(6318) 评论(7) 推荐(0) 编辑

摘要: 样式一:验证码样式一 1 protected void Page_Load(object sender, EventArgs e) 2 { 3 if (!Page.IsPostBack) 4 { 5 this.GenImg(this.GenCode(4)); 6 } 7 } 8 private string GenCode(int num) 9 {10 string[] source ={... 阅读全文

posted @ 2011-11-10 13:07 KivenRo 阅读(3408) 评论(1) 推荐(1) 编辑

摘要: 在一个整数数组中随机抽取几个数,并求和 1 public int GetRandomSum(int[] array,int num) 2 { 3 int count = 0; 4 string ran = ""; 5 bool result=false; 6 Random random = new Random(); 7 for (int j = 0; j < num; j++) 8 { 9 ... 阅读全文

posted @ 2011-11-10 09:02 KivenRo 阅读(3170) 评论(2) 推荐(1) 编辑

2011年11月9日

摘要: sign out [sain-] :退出,签名离开,签发sign in [sain-] :登录,注册,签到,签收home [həum] :首页,家library ['laibrəri] :技术资源库,词典learn [lə:n] :学习中心,学习downloads ['daunləud] :下载中心,下载support [sə'pɔ:t] :支持community [kə'mju:niti] :社区, 社会, 团体;大众, 公众;共有, 共享forum ['fɔ:rəm] :论坛feature ['fi:tʃə] :特征, 特色;面貌, 相貌;特 阅读全文

posted @ 2011-11-09 13:00 KivenRo 阅读(147) 评论(0) 推荐(0) 编辑

2011年11月8日

摘要: Ctrl+m+Crtr+o折叠所有大纲Ctrl+M+Crtr+P:停止大纲显示Ctrl+K+Crtr+C:注释选定内容Ctrl+K+Crtr+U:取消选定注释内容Ctrl+J:列出成员智能感知Shift+Alt+Enter:切换全屏编辑Ctrl+B,T/Ctrl+K,K:切换书签开关Ctrl+B,N/Ctrl+K,N:移动到下一书签Ctrl+B,P:移动到上一书签Ctrl+B,C:清除全部标签Ctrl+I:渐进式搜索Ctrl+Shift+I:反向渐进式搜索Ctrl+F:查找Ctrl+Shift+F:在文件中查找F3:查找下一个Shift+F3:查找上一个Ctrl+H:替换Ctrl+Shift+ 阅读全文

posted @ 2011-11-08 15:09 KivenRo 阅读(427) 评论(0) 推荐(0) 编辑

摘要: 在开发网站时,很多时候都会用到网页日历,下面分享给大家的就是一个简单的网页日历:<!doctype html public "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"><html xmlns="http://www.w3.org/1999/xhtml"><head><title></title><style type= 阅读全文

posted @ 2011-11-08 11:15 KivenRo 阅读(7992) 评论(0) 推荐(0) 编辑

摘要: 将汉字转为英文字母来记录数据,在此跟大家分享一下了。。。 //调用 ConvertLetters(String chinese)方法,传入参数(只要是汉字,则转为大写的英文字母,可自己去定义了) public String ConvertLetters(String chineseStr) { try { char[] buffer = new char[chinese.Length]; for (int i = 0; i < chinese.Length; i++) { buffer[i] = ConvertChar(chinese[i]); } return new String(b 阅读全文

posted @ 2011-11-08 10:29 KivenRo 阅读(3346) 评论(0) 推荐(1) 编辑

2011年11月7日

摘要: 为解决用户角色权限或类别管理的问题,在网上下载了一个小例子,感觉挺实用,跟大家分享一下:MzTreeView + CheckBox 复选框 + 自定义表格,实现类似以下功能:1.引用MzTreeView2.js脚本:<script language="javaScript" src="MzTreeView12.js"></script>2.Style样式:<style>body {font:normal 12px 宋体}a.MzTreeview /* TreeView 链接的基本样式 */ { cursor: hand 阅读全文

posted @ 2011-11-07 18:00 KivenRo 阅读(1657) 评论(0) 推荐(0) 编辑

摘要: 想在编辑器中能够上传附件,但下载的编辑器一般都不带有附件上传的功能。在网上找了一些资料,发现用KindEditor可以添加附件,于是自己做了一个小DEMO,结果成功了。现在我把这个功能分享给各位园友,望各位多多指教。。。具体操作如下:(一)首先修改 KindEditor 中的 kindeditor.js 文件:1. 在脚本文件中的 items (有的js文件中显示的是 defaultItems )标识集合中加入'accessory'(含单引号)。作为编辑器显示功能按钮的标识。2. 找到 KE.lang 样式(格式)集合,在其中加入 accessory: '插入附件 阅读全文

posted @ 2011-11-07 17:04 KivenRo 阅读(12144) 评论(0) 推荐(1) 编辑

摘要: 在开发过程中经常会用户时间控件,但时间控件太多了,下面简单为大家介绍一种:My97DatePicker时间控件虽然网上有现成的方法和MEDO,但由自己总结整理出来,在以后的学习和使用当中会更方便一点儿。对于My97时间控件,我个人还是比较喜欢的,呵呵。。。好了,废话不多说,进入主题:(一)My97简介 1.当前最新版本: 4.8(还在不断的升级) 2. 注意事项:(写这个也是为了更多的了解My97)My97DatePicker目录是一个整体,不可破坏里面的目录结构,也不可对里面的文件改名,可以改目录名My97DatePicker.htm是必须文件,不可删除(4.8以后不存在此文件)各目录及文件 阅读全文

posted @ 2011-11-07 14:31 KivenRo 阅读(5752) 评论(1) 推荐(1) 编辑

2011年11月4日

摘要: 这里总结的html/css/js/jquery...的小方法还是很有用的,相互学习一下吧。。。在<Head>标签中加<metahttp-equiv="pragma"content="no-cache"><metahttp-equiv="Cache-Control"content="no-cache,must-revalidate"><metahttp-equiv="expires"content="Wed,26Feb197808:21:57GM 阅读全文

posted @ 2011-11-04 14:47 KivenRo 阅读(1815) 评论(0) 推荐(0) 编辑